Blue Team Specialist (Cyber Threat Hunting)
n
As a Blue Team Specialist, you will be a part of a team responsible for performing intelligence-driven threat hunting across TPG Telecom's infrastructure and applications. This will involve leveraging the latest cyber threat intelligence to hunt proactively using framework-based approaches for sophisticated cyber threats relevant to the telecommunications sector.
n
You'll make impact by:
n
n
Apply threat hunting frameworks (i.e. PEAK, TaHITI), leveraging cyber threat intelligence to identify and analyse sophisticated cyber threats.
n
Conduct intelligence-driven hypothesis-based threat hunts across endpoint, network, cloud, identity, and application telemetry to identify cyber threat activity not detected by existing controls.
n
Develop and execute adversary-focused hunt missions aligned to MITRE ATT&CK; tactics, techniques and procedures (TTPs), threat intelligence, and organisational risk priorities.
n
Create and maintain advanced hunting queries within SIEM, EDR, NDR, and cloud security platforms.
n
Validate cyber threat intelligence through hunting activities and provide feedback to the threat intelligence team on hunt package effectiveness.
n
Translate hunt findings into actionable detection use cases and preventative controls enhancements.
n
Participate in purple team exercises to validate security control coverage and improve defensive capabilities.
n
Contribute to threat hunting playbooks, methodologies, and knowledge repositories to mature organisational threat hunting capabilities.

What you'll bring:
n
n
Experience in threat hunting, incident response, detection engineering, or a related cyber security discipline.
n
Experience developing and executing hypothesis-driven threat hunts using structured approaches such as PEAK, TaHITI or similar frameworks.
n
Experience applying threat intelligence, adversary tactics, techniques and procedures (TTPs) to develop and execute threat hunting hypotheses and identify opportunities for detective and preventative control enhancements.
n
Ability to analyse aggregate logs in a security information and event management (SIEM) platform.
n
Ability to distil complex technical findings into concise and actionable recommendations tailored to technical and non-technical audiences.
n
Relevant qualifications such as GIAC Certified Forensic Analyst (GCFA), Certified Threat Hunting Professional (eCTHP), GIAC Defending Advanced Threats (GDAT), GIAC Certified Incident Handler (GCIH).
n
n
Ideally, you will also have:
n
n
Experience leveraging automation and AI-assisted capabilities to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of threat hunting activities.
